Oxfordshire Historic Churches Trust
The Oxfordshire Historic Churches Trust was set up in 1964 with the aims of helping with grants to repair and restore the churches of Oxfordshire, of encouraging wider interest in them and of raising funds for these purposes.
20 Portland Road
|url||Oxfordshire Historic Churches Trust|
|Funder status||Offers funding|